The f-block elements contains of two series of inner transition elements i.e. lanthanoids (the fourteen elements subsequent lanthanum) and actinoids (the fourteen elements subsequent actinium). They are also called rate earth elements. All the lanthanoids have electronic configuration with 6s2 common but with variable occupancy of 4f- and 5d- subshells. All actinoids have electronic configuration of 7s2 and variable occupancy of 5f- and 6d- subshells. These f-orbitals are placed to the shell third from the outer shell. This factor accounts for some characteristic properties of these elements. The members of lanthanoid and actinoids series are listed in the table below. Although lanthanum itself does not possess any 4f-electrons, it is customary to include this element in the discussion of lanthanoid series due to its close resemblance with lanthanoids. For lanthanoids the general symbol, Ln is often used. Similarly, actinium is studied alongwith actinoids. The electronic configuration of the elements with fully filled (f14) and half filled (f7) f-orbitals are relatively more stable. The extra stability of half filled orbitals is seen in the elements europium (4f7 6s2) and gadolinium (4f7 5d1 6s2). The element ytterbium has fully-filed f-orbitals with the configuration 4f14 6s2 and the extra electron in lutetium goes in 5d-orbitals (4f14 5d1 6s2). So except for lanthanum, gadolinium and lutetium which have a single electron in 5d-orbitals the lanthanoids do not have electrons in the 5d-orbitals.
